It is the sob of God
It is the anguished cry of Jesus
as He weeps over a doomed city
It is the cry of Paul, 'I could
wish that myself where accursed from Christ for my brethren, my kinsmen
according to the flesh.'
Evangelism is the heart ringing
plea of Moses, 'Oh, this people have sinned... Yet now, if thou wilt forgive
their sin...; if not, blot me, I pray thee, out of thy book which thou
hast written.'
It is the cry of John Knox 'Give
me Scotland or I die.'
It is the declaration of John
Wesley, 'The world is my parish.'
It is the prayer of Billy Sunday,
'Make me a giant for God.'
It is the sob of a parent in
the night, weeping over a prodigal child.
It is the secret of a great
church.
It is the secret of a great
preacher and a great Christian.
